For pregnancy sperms have to ejelated inside vagina and sperm have to fertilized egg and that fertilized egg have to implement in uterus, in ur case no ejeculation inside vagina so no worries abt pregnancy.
If you missed ur regular period and pregnancy test negative than u can take pills for withdrawal bleeding.

Up to 37 day cycle is considered normal
You are advised to wait till 12th of December
If you are not pregnant you should get your periods
If not then you can take deviry if the pregnancy test is negative
